Agency Purpose
The Australian Electoral Commission (AEC) is an independent statutory authority established by the Australian Government to maintain an impartial and independent electoral system for eligible voters through active electoral roll management, efficient delivery of polling services, and targeted education and public awareness programs.
The AEC’s values and commitments
The AEC values and commitments are an essential component of our operating environment and frame how AEC staff work. The AEC's focus is on electoral integrity through the values of quality, agility and professionalism.
The Team
The Launceston Area Office services the federal electoral divisions of Bass and Lyons. You'll work closely with our other divisions in Burnie and Hobart, forming strong team bonds and regularly sharing information. We have a tight knit team who work hard, are passionate about democracy and look out for each other. You will also be one of a network of Service Officers across the country, responsible for undertaking a range of complex and challenging administrative functions in the areas of enrolment, electoral roll maintenance and election planning and delivery.
Being part of the team at election time involves contributing to and leading key projects within short timeframes and in a complex, high-pressure environment.
During the election period, the role is likely to require an increase in working hours, including overtime. During this period, you could be required to do overtime on weekends and public holidays.
The Launceston Area Office team typically comprises of around 5–10 staff, but increases significantly during an election, when we scale up and engage our temporary workforce, and work with a wide range of people with amazing skills from diverse backgrounds.
At the AEC, you will develop strong connections with colleagues and supportive networks, as we all work to deliver an impartial and independent electoral system with high integrity.
The Opportunities
We are seeking versatile and energetic people to undertake a range of administrative functions in the areas of enrolment, electoral roll maintenance and election planning and delivery.
Service Officers provide frontline client services to the Australian public, generally answering enquiries on electoral enrolment and the processing of special category enrolment. They are responsible for undertaking work that is moderately complex in nature, under general direction, whilst supporting the planning and project management of key election activities, including recruitment, staffing, and leading the delivery of several projects at election time.
Service Support Officers provide frontline client services to the Australian public, generally answering enquiries on electoral enrolment and the processing of special category enrolment. They are responsible for undertaking work that is of low to moderate complexity in nature, under general direction, whilst supporting the planning and project management of key election activities, including recruitment, staffing, and leading the delivery of several projects at election time.
Service Officers and Service Support Officers play an active role in maintaining the integrity of the electoral roll. They also provide first line supervision to a small team of more junior Officers and provide training to key staff who aid in the delivery of planned activities.
These positions require agility and a growth mindset and during the election cycle will be required to contribute to the delivery of different projects, as agency priorities necessitate and as directed by management.
The ability to quickly form positive working relationships is an important function of this role.

Eligibility
  • AEC employees must be Australian citizens.
  • Any person who is, and seen to be active in political affairs, and intends to publicly carry on this activity, may compromise the strict neutrality of the AEC and cannot be considered.
  • Applicants are required to consent to, undergo, obtain and maintain a character clearance.
  • Applicants are required to consent to, undergo, obtain and maintain the security clearance required for this role.
